About Jacques Col

Jacques Col is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Surgery, Biomedical Engineering,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Internal Medicine, having authored 43 papers that have together received 3.9k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Acute Myocardial Infarction Research (15 papers), Mechanical Circulatory Support Devices (5 papers), Cardiac Imaging and Diagnostics (5 papers), Cardiac Structural Anomalies and Repair (4 papers), Venous Thromboembolism Diagnosis and Management (3 papers), Coronary Interventions and Diagnostics (3 papers), Atrial Fibrillation Management and Outcomes (3 papers) and Hemodynamic Monitoring and Therapy (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(2.3k citations), Internal Medicine (233 citations), Emergency Medicine (481 citations),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(658 citations) and Surgery (1.1k citations). Jacques Col has collaborated with scholars based in Belgium, United States and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Philip E. Aylward, Eric J. Topol, Robert M. Califf, Amadeo Betriu, Kerry L. Lee, Lynn H. Woodlief, Judith S. Hochman, Frans Van de Werf, W. Douglas Weaver and Lynn A. Sleeper. Their work appears in journals such as The American Journal of Cardiology, Journal of the American College of Cardiology, American Heart Journal, Circulation and International Journal of Cardiology.
